LA Clippers head coach Doc Rivers believes his team can pay tribute to the late LA Lakers legend Kobe Bryant by winning the 2020 Finals.

“The best way if you want to honor Kobe, and we talked about this even on Sunday, is to go win. Not just win tonight, but win it. So that’s our journey.

It was already our journey, and then this happens, and I think our guys understand if you really want to salute him, he made a lot of sacrifices to be a winner, Kobe did.

And so for us to win, we’re going to have to do the same thing, otherwise we will not win. So I think that’s our journey now, as well,” Rivers said, via Ohm Youngmisuk of ESPN.

The Clippers are third in the Western Conference, with a 33-15 record.

Bryant and his daughter Gianna died in a helicopter crash in California on Sunday.
